There are a variety of variables that can cause a lot of these troubles, it could be an issue with the power supply, the electric burner, or the thermostat. Prior to doing anything, ensure you switch off the main power supply for safety and security. Whatever the trouble is, getting it repaired must not pose excessive of an concern if you comply with these actions:
Check Your Power Supply: As fundamental as this might seem, it is really needed. Without sufficient power, your water heater will certainly not work. The first thing to do when your water suddenly stops working is to confirm that it isn't a power issue. Inspect if the fuse is burnt out or the breaker tripped. If the circuit breaker is the concern, just turn it on and off once more. Replace any broken or damaged fuse. Examine the home appliance with power after these modifications to see if it's now functioning.
Examine the Burner in the Water Heater: If it's not a power issue, then try checking out your burner if it is still working. Examine each of your burner to ensure the trouble isn't with any one of them. If any one of them is faulty, change that part and after that inspect whether the warm water is back on.
Inspect Your Thermostat: If your water heating system still isn't functioning or the water coming out isn't hot enough, you may need to check the temperature level setups on your top thermostat. This must assist heat the water.
Call A Professional: If after replacing all malfunctioning components and also resetting your temperature level, the hot water heater still isn't functioning, you may need to get in touch with an professional plumbing professional for a specialist viewpoint. The issue with your heating unit could be that the cold and hot faucets have actually been switched or it might be undersized for the amount of hot water needed in your house. Whatever the instance may be, a specialist plumbing professional would certainly help fix the trouble.

When you clean your hands, make certain that you have actually not left any kind of soap on the tap manages. What people do not know is that leaving soap on these fixtures can cause components to rust. Just take 2 secs after you are done washing your hands to get rid of excess soap from the manages.

Plunging is not the only means to unclog a troublesome commode. If the water in the basin is resting low and also you know there's a obstruction, try going down warm water directly right into the basin with a bit of altitude, to apply sufficient pressure to help move along the blockage.

As alluring maybe to try as well as minimize the home heating bill, keep your heating system established no less than 55 levels over the winter months to prevent inside pipes from cold. If you have pipes located in an excessively chilly basement, think about running a space heater in the cellar, yet just when it can be examined regularly.

Make use of a hairdryer to thaw icy pipes, after you turned off the water to your home. A hairdryer will gently heat the pipeline and thaw the ice without creating significant damages to the pipeline. Shutting down the water first implies that if the pipe is damaged, there will be no rush of water right into the house.

Drain the debris from the bottom of your hot water heater twice a year to keep the hot water heating unit operating at its ideal levels. Just open the drain valve and also permit the water to go out right into a container up until the water runs clear. Close the drainpipe valve.

If your pipes are prone to cold, allow the water drip continuously in a minimum of one faucet throughout weather condition that is below freezing. This will certainly lessen the chances that the pipelines will ice up and also leave you without water. If water is consistently running through the pipes as well as trickling out of a faucet, the pipelines are less likely to ice up.

If you have problems with a sluggish drainpipe, there are simpler things you can do apart from removing the pipes to clean it. There are specific devices made just for this objective that you insert right into the drainpipe to loosen up the clog so it washes away or get it as well as remove it totally.
